Bug 223478

Summary: Address failing depth and stencil subcases in gl-object-get-calls
Product: WebKit Reporter: Kyle Piddington <kpiddington>
Component: WebGLAssignee: Kyle Piddington <kpiddington>
Status: RESOLVED CONFIGURATION CHANGED    
Severity: Normal CC: cdumez, changseok, dino, esprehn+autocc, ews-watchlist, graouts, gyuyoung.kim, kbr, kkinnunen, kondapallykalyan, webkit-bug-importer
Priority: P2 Keywords: InRadar
Version: WebKit Nightly Build   
Hardware: Unspecified   
OS: Unspecified   
See Also: https://bugs.webkit.org/show_bug.cgi?id=238691
Bug Depends on: 222964    
Bug Blocks: 222812    
Attachments:
Description Flags
Patch kbr: review+, ews-feeder: commit-queue-

Description Kyle Piddington 2021-03-18 13:51:12 PDT
Address failing depth and stencil subcases in gl-object-get-calls
Comment 1 Kyle Piddington 2021-03-18 13:56:43 PDT
Created attachment 423647 [details]
Patch
Comment 2 Kimmo Kinnunen 2021-03-19 06:58:42 PDT
Great!

I haven't checked what the spec says about these yet.

I'd like to defer to review this until I've landed the correct tests.

Kenneth might be able to review these on top of his head, though.
Comment 3 Kenneth Russell 2021-03-19 11:37:07 PDT
Comment on attachment 423647 [details]
Patch

Good catches; these look correct. r+
Comment 4 Radar WebKit Bug Importer 2021-03-25 13:52:18 PDT
<rdar://problem/75851597>
Comment 5 Kimmo Kinnunen 2022-08-11 02:35:26 PDT
I think the bugs were fixed in bug 229947 and bug 242408 so the patch is not needed anymore.